• If you are experiencing issues logging in, we moved to a new and more secure software and older account passwords were not able to be migrated. We recommend trying to reset your password, then contacting us if there are issues.
  • Nearly done! Migration cleanup is mostly done. There are a small number of issues left that we continue to work on, but all the heavy lifting is done. We still would love to hear feedback over at this thread and also check out the new XDA app! Thanks and we hope you enjoy the new forums, and thanks for your support of XDA <3

[ROM][7.1.2]Android Open Source Project - CAF[OMS]

33bca

Recognized Developer
Jun 5, 2013
892
3,615
93
Basel

AOSP-CAF 7.1.2 for Xiaomi Mi5

Code:
#include  
/*
* Your warranty is now void.
*
* I am not responsible for bricked devices, dead SD cards,
* thermonuclear war, or you getting fired because the alarm app failed. Please
* do some research if you have any concerns about features included in this ROM
* before flashing it! YOU are choosing to make these modifications, and if
* you point the finger at me for messing up your device, I will laugh at you.
*/

What's CodeAurora Forums ?
Code Aurora Forum (CAF) is a consortium of companies with projects serving the mobile wireless industry. Software projects it concerns itself with are e.g. Android for MSM, Femto Linux Project, LLVM, MSM WLAN and Linux-MSM. Code Aurora is basically AOSP plus all Qualcomm specific enhancements and optimization.

Working
  • Everything exept broken stuff

Broken
  • Video Recording does not save (use Camu to fix that)

How to install ?
  1. Place ROM, Firmware and Gapps in your SD Card/Internal Memory
  2. Reboot into recovery mode
  3. Wipe cache/dalvikcache/system/data
  4. Flash Firmware
  5. Flash ROM
  6. Flash Gapps (additional)
  7. Reboot

Download Links
AOSP-CAF 7.1.2
Recommended Firmware (Developer 7.7.6+)
Recommended GApps


XDA:DevDB Information
AOSP-CAF, ROM for the Xiaomi Mi 5

Contributors
33bca @bgcngm
Source Code: https://github.com/AOSP-CAF
Kernel Source Code: https://github.com/CyanogenMod/andro...xiaomi_msm8996

Version Information
Status: Beta
ROM OS Version: 7.x Nougat
Based On: AOSP/CAF

Created 2017-02-16
Last Updated 2017-07-17
 
Last edited:

33bca

Recognized Developer
Jun 5, 2013
892
3,615
93
Basel
Report a bug:


Changelog:
16.02.2017
- Initial Release


21.02.2017

- Update source to newest CAF sources (CAF tag LA.UM.5.5.r1-02500-8x96.0)
- Kernel upstream with CM
- Device upstream with CM (Many more under the hood changes)


13.03.2017

- Update source to newest CAF sources (CAF tag LA.UM.5.5.r1-03600-8x96.0
- Update Graphic Blobs (CAF tag LA.UM.5.5.r1-02500-8x96.0)
- Support rootless substratum
- Add aptX codec support
- Kernel upstream with LineageOS
- Device upstream with LineageOS (Many more under the hood changes)


28.03.2017

- Update source to newest CAF sources (CAF tag LA.UM.5.7.r1-08000-8x98.0)
- Bightness adjustments
- HAL3 enabled from now on
- GPS upstream with CAF
- Dexpreopt Kernel (faster boot)
- Audio configs from MIUI 7.3.2 China dev
- Fix recordings longer than 30 seconds
- Update build fingerprint (Stable, it will pass safetynet with that)
- pocketmode: Listen only when fp wake-up is enabled (saves battery if you dont use fp-wakeup)
- Kernel upstream with LineageOS
- Device upstream with LineageOS (Many more under the hood changes)


11.04.2017

- Update source to newest CAF sources (CAF tag LA.UM.5.7.r1-08400-8x98.0)
- configpanel: give the option to disable pocetmode (can save battery if you disable it)
- Kernel upstream with LineageOS
- Device upstream with LineageOS (Many more under the hood changes)


18.04.2017

- Updated to new 7.4.14 Blobs
- Update source to newest CAF sources (CAF tag LA.UM.5.7.r1-08900-8x98.0)
- Kernel upstream with LineageOS
- Device upstream with LineageOS (Many more under the hood changes)


17.07.2017

- Updated to new 7.7.6 Blobs
- Update source to newest CAF sources (CAF tag LA.UM.5.8.r1-02200-8x98.0)
- New OSS ConsumerIR HAL
- Kernel upstream with LineageOS
- Device upstream with LineageOS (Many more under the hood changes)
 
Last edited:

reas0n

Elite Member
Dec 23, 2010
1,711
1,298
0
Poznan
This now is near pure CAF, you will feel the difference ;)
Yeah, just flashed it and it's really nice, that's what I needed after coming from Nexus 6P forums :cowboy:
Is there a possibility to enable Night Mode?
EDIT: Also in Poweramp Alpha Hi-Res mode doesn't work like in LOS
 
Last edited:

Jhayzt

Senior Member
Nov 1, 2011
856
284
0
Urdaneta
Niiice. Its this or LoS for me. I'm a sucker for AOSP based roms since its pure nexus experience. I'll give this a boot tomorrow. Thanks OP!

Edit: Didn't saw the title. CAF. Now I'm more excited. ?
 
Last edited:

shephart

Senior Member
Jul 23, 2014
501
93
0
22
Siedlisko
i will replace rr with this, lets check what this baby can do 8) Thanks dev

---------- Post added at 05:36 PM ---------- Previous post was at 05:30 PM ----------

Oh, and question. Is there any way to check what firmware I already have? I havent installed official miui nougat, instead of that I installed just CM14 ( i had cm13 earlier) when it was available, and phone works on many roms without problems. I still dont know if should i flash it or not.. :p.
 

FcukBloat

Elite Member
Jun 18, 2012
6,242
2,997
113
think you'll miss some RR features :p i mean this is pure aosp more or less and without xposed i don't think i could use it :eek: ;( hope rovo89 will do his magic soon!
 

Nagasaky2x

Senior Member
Jul 9, 2012
343
128
43
This rom absolutely flies. Love it. Only thing missing is that already known video recording, led blinking while fast charging (right now it blinks continuously while charging) and double tap to sleep on statusbar. Otherwise, I'm staying here.
 
Last edited:

Jhayzt

Senior Member
Nov 1, 2011
856
284
0
Urdaneta
Did that, but got bootloop. I'am on F2FS, so probably that's the problem...?

Wysłane z mojego MI 5 przy użyciu Tapatalka
From what I've heard, SUPER SU is kind of wanky on F2FS and its the reason why LOS made their own SU so that if the user decides to go f2fs, the user won't have any problems.